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need for the best Vegan Carrot Cake:

  • 3 cups (375g) all-purpose plain flour (spooned and leveled)
  • 1 cup (190g) packed brown sugar (or use more granulated sugar)
  • 1/2 cup (100g) granulated sugar (or use more brown sugar)
  • 3 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 3 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 3 cups (300g) coarsely grated carrots (around 3-4 medium carrots)
  • 1 1/4 cups (315g) dairy-free milk (room temperature)
  • 1/2 cup (125g) neutral flavored oil (or a light olive oil)
  • 1 cup (120g) chopped walnuts (or pecans, optional)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ar (regular vinegar or lemon juice, optional)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up (115g) vegan block butter (room temperature)
  • 8 oz (240g) vegan cream cheese (room temperature)
  • 4 cups (400g) powdered sugar / icing sugar (more if needed)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 3 tablespoons (20g) cornstarch / corn flour

How to Make Vegan Carrot Cake

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 180°C (355°F). Grease or line two 8-inch round cake pans with parchment paper to prevent sticking.

Step 2: Prepare the Batter

In a mixing bowl:
1. Combine all the dry ingredients: flour,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t. Mix well using a whisk.
2. Add in the coarsely grated carrots, dairy-free milk, neutral oil, apple cider vinegar, and vanilla extract. Stir until just combined; do not overmix.

Step 3: Bake the Cake

  1.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cake pans.
  2. Bake in the preheated oven for about 40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  3. Let cool in pans for about 10 minutes before transferring to wire racks to cool completely.

How to Perfect Vegan Carrot Cake

Making the perfect vegan carrot cake requires attention to detail. Follow these tips to ensure your cake turns out moist and flavorful every time.

  • Use fresh carrots: Freshly grated carrots provide better moisture and sweetness compared to pre-packaged options.
  • Sift your flour: Sifting helps aerate the flour, resulting in a lighter and fluffier cake texture.
  • Room temperature ingredients: Ensure all ingredients, like dairy-free milk and butter, are at room temperature for better mixing.
  • Don’t overmix: Mix just until combined to avoid dense texture; overmixing can lead to tough cakes.
  • Check doneness carefully: Insert a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ean when the cake is done baking.
  • Allow cooling time: Let your cakes cool completely before frosting; this prevents melting and ensures even layering.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Baking a vegan carrot cake can be simple, but some common errors can lead to disappointing results. Here are key mistakes to watch out for:

  • Using the wrong flour: Using whole wheat flour instead of all-purpose flour can result in a dense cake. Stick to all-purpose flour for the best texture.
  • Not measuring ingredients correctly: Precise measurements are crucial. Always spoon and level your flour instead of scooping it directly from the bag.
  • Skipping the spices: Spices are essential for flavor. Don’t skip cinnamon, nutmeg, or ginger; they enhance the taste of your vegan carrot cake.
  • Overmixing the batter: Overmixing can lead to a tough cake. Mix until just combined for a light and fluffy texture.
  • Not greasing the pans properly: Ensure your pans are well-greased or lined with parchment paper. This prevents sticking and makes removal easy.

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store your vegan carrot cake in an airtight container.
  • It will last in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
  • Place wax paper between layers if stacking.

Freezing Vegan Carrot Cake

  • Wrap individual slices or the whole cake tightly in plastic wrap.
  • Use aluminum foil on top for extra protection against freezer burn.
  • The cake can be frozen for up to 3 months.

Reheating Vegan Carrot Cake

  • Oven: Preheat to 180°C (355°F) and warm slices for about 10 minutes.
  • Microwave: Heat individual slices on medium power for 15-20 seconds until warm.
  • Stovetop: Place slices in a skillet over low heat, covering with a lid for 5-7 minutes.

How do I prevent my Vegan Carrot Cake from being dense?

Ensure you measure your flour correctly and avoid overmixing the batter. These steps are vital for achieving a light texture.

How can I make this cake gluten-free?

You can use a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end as a substitute for regular flour. Just ensure it contains xanthan gum for structure.
